Event Summary
Bitcoin is trading at $78,720, down 0.71% over the past 24 hours, with a session range of $78,137–$79,465. The pullback reflects a confluence of macro pressures: tightening Fed macro policy expectations and rising oil prices are combining to suppress risk appetite. As covered in recent related reporting, Fed rate hike odds have surged heading into CPI data, creating a macro inflation risk-off repricing environment that has weighed on high-beta assets including crypto.
The move coincides with broader oil shock and geopolitical risk-off dynamics, which typically accelerate capital rotation out of speculative assets. Bitcoin remains above its 24-hour low but the technical structure is fragile, with sellers defending the $79,000–$79,465 band.
Leverage Impact Analysis
At $78,720, leveraged long positions opened near recent highs face meaningful mark-to-market stress. A trader holding a 100x long BTC perpetual opened at $80,000 would now be sitting on a ~1.6% adverse move — approaching the ~1% maintenance margin threshold where liquidation warnings trigger on many platforms. At 200x leverage, that same position is already deep in liquidation territory.
More critically, the $78,137 session low is the key line. A sustained break below that level could trigger a cascade of stop-loss orders and forced liquidations on long perpetuals, particularly given elevated open interest in recent sessions. Traders should monitor crypto funding rates — if funding turns negative, it signals short dominance and can accelerate the downside move.
Conversely, short positions opened above $80,000 are currently profitable at 100x+ leverage, but face squeeze risk if BTC reclaims $79,465 on any Fed dovish pivot signal.

Cross-Market Impact
The dual pressure of hawkish Fed pricing and elevated oil has a clear cross-asset read. The US Dollar Index (DXY) typically strengthens in rate-hike-expectation environments, which is mechanically bearish for EUR/USD and compresses gold's upside despite its inflation-hedge appeal — see the gold vs. US dollar inverse relationship for the structural context.
WTI crude oil strength adds a stagflation dimension: rising input costs pressure equities, particularly growth-heavy indices like the S&P 500. Crypto-proxy equities (MSTR, COIN, MARA) tend to underperform BTC spot on macro risk-off days due to equity beta amplification. Solana and ETH typically see sharper percentage drawdowns than BTC in these environments given lower liquidity depth.
Trading Considerations
Key levels to watch: $78,137 (session low / near-term support), $79,465 (session high / resistance), and $80,000 as the psychological level where short-term sentiment flipped bearish. A close below $78,137 opens a path toward deeper liquidity voids. Upcoming CPI data and any FOMC commentary are the primary catalysts that could resolve this range.
Risk factors include a positive CPI surprise (bearish for BTC), any escalation in oil-supply disruptions, and broader equity market de-risking ahead of the weekend.
